Application

双(环戊二烯基)钴(II)可用于:
  • 作为掺杂剂制备 具有高热电转换效率的封装碳纳米管。
  • 作为 CVD 前驱体,用于制造 用于各种应用的氧化钴薄膜。
  • 作为锂基氧化还原液流电池中的氧化还原活性阳极物质, 以实现更高的能量密度和能源效率。
  • 作为甲基丙烯酸甲酯受控/“活性”自由基聚合的催化剂。

General description

双(环戊二烯基)钴(II)也称为二茂钴,是一种有机金属化合物,广泛应用于聚合物合成、钴纳米材料和氧化还原液流电池领域。
